Interpretation Introduction

Interpretation:

The reason as to why the maintenance of the large concentration of CO2 in the bundle-sheath cells of C4 plants is an example of the active transport is to be stated. The total amount of ATP that is needed per CO2 to maintain the he large concentration of CO2 in the bundle-sheath cells of C4 plants is to be stated.

Concept introduction:

Photosynthesis is a reaction in which carbon dioxide and water combines together in the presence of sunlight to form glucose and oxygen. The photosynthetic process in which carbon is eliminated from CO2, so that it can be used in biomelcules is known as C4 pathway of carbon fixation.
